#151ec8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#151ec8 is composed of 8.2% red, 11.8%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.5% cyan, 85%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 237 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 43.3%. #151ec8 color hex could be obtained by blending #2a3cff with #000091.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

Shades and Tints of #151ec8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000105 is the darkest color, while #f2f3f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#151ec8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a6a73 is the less saturated color, while #040fd9 is the most saturated one.
